The CCSN: The Start of the Fast Track Career Path Programme
The Cerco Certificate in Systems and Networking (CCSN) is an exclusive qualification allowing immediate entry into the I.T. Support and computer maintenance industry. After just four weeks of intensive training you will be ready to begin your new career.
Of course, here at Cerco we are aware that a four week course may not be practical for everyone due to time or financial constraints. This is why it is split into two parts, so that a gap can be taken between parts A and B, if neccessary. In the mid-course break, Cerco will provide monthly online tests to ensure that skills learned are not forgotten.

The Fast Track Career Path Programme
After completion of the four week CCSN Fast Track Course, the Programme proceeds with six months of fully paid work in the Industry, putting the skills learnt to practical use.
From then on, starting after the first six months of paid work, and for every additional six months Contract Work undertaken for Cerco, you are offered these one week Courses in the following order, which will further develop your skills and enhance your career prospects:
Comptia Network+ Comptia Server+ Cisco CCNA Module 1 Comptia Convergence+ Comptia Security+
The Fast Track Career Path Programme is, therefore, a mixture of nine weeks of instructor-led training in the classroom, together with 30 months of paid employment, after which you will have all the skills to be classed as an IT. Support Professional.
